Norwich Police Make Second Arrest in Connection with Shell Gas Station Robbery
The man has been charged with helping another man rob a Shell gas station at gunpoint.

NORWICH, CT – Police arrested a man Wednesday suspected in connection with a robbery early last month, The Day reported.
Jordan Kondratowicz, 34, was charged with helping another man rob a Shell gas station at gunpoint on Sept. 5, according to The Day. He is being held on $150,000 bond and was scheduled to appear in court Wednesday.
Police charged Eric Begin, 41, for his alleged role in the robbery on Sept. 8, The Day reported. He remains in custody and is next due in court on Oct. 17.
